首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Javascript如何添加输入文本并保留其他字段的值

在JavaScript中,可以通过以下步骤来添加输入文本并保留其他字段的值:

  1. 首先,获取要添加文本的输入字段和其他字段的值。可以使用document.getElementById()方法或其他选择器方法来获取元素。
  2. 使用JavaScript的事件处理程序(如onclickonsubmit)来捕获用户的操作。
  3. 在事件处理程序中,获取输入文本的值,并将其存储在一个变量中。
  4. 使用JavaScript的DOM操作方法(如createElement()appendChild())来创建一个新的文本节点,并将其添加到文档中的适当位置。
  5. 最后,将其他字段的值设置回其相应的输入字段中,以保留它们的值。

以下是一个示例代码,演示如何实现上述步骤:

代码语言:txt
复制
// HTML代码
<input type="text" id="inputField" />
<input type="text" id="otherField" />
<button onclick="addText()">添加文本</button>

// JavaScript代码
function addText() {
  // 获取输入字段和其他字段的值
  var inputField = document.getElementById("inputField");
  var otherField = document.getElementById("otherField");
  var inputValue = inputField.value;
  var otherValue = otherField.value;

  // 创建新的文本节点并添加到文档中
  var newText = document.createTextNode(inputValue);
  document.body.appendChild(newText);

  // 设置其他字段的值
  otherField.value = otherValue;
}

这段代码中,我们首先通过getElementById()方法获取了输入字段和其他字段的元素。然后,在addText()函数中,我们获取了输入字段和其他字段的值,并将输入字段的值存储在inputValue变量中。

接下来,我们使用createTextNode()方法创建了一个新的文本节点,并将其内容设置为inputValue。然后,我们使用appendChild()方法将新的文本节点添加到文档的适当位置(这里是document.body)。

最后,我们将其他字段的值设置回其相应的输入字段中,以保留它们的值。

请注意,这只是一个简单的示例,用于演示如何添加输入文本并保留其他字段的值。实际应用中,可能需要根据具体需求进行适当的修改和扩展。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券